The Cell and Gene Club of the Department of Biochemistry and Biotechnology, Khwaja Yunus Ali University, successfully organized a seminar titled “Career Opportunities and Preparation in the Pharmaceutical Industry.”
The seminar was held on Thursday, 23 July 2026. Mr. Ishtiaque Maruf, Chief Operating Officer of Doctors Chemical Works Limited and an expert in the pharmaceutical industry, attended the programme as the keynote speaker. During his presentation, he discussed various career opportunities within the pharmaceutical sector, recruitment procedures, essential professional skills, curriculum vitae preparation, and effective strategies for succeeding in job interviews.
The programme was attended by distinguished guests, including Dr. Md. Tariqul Islam, Head of the Department of Biochemistry and Biotechnology; Professor Dr. Md. Fazle Rabbi Shakil Ahmed, Dean of the School of Biomedical and Life Sciences; Professor Dr. Ranjit Kumar Saha; and Professor Emeritus Dr. Hossain Reza. Other faculty members of the department were also present at the seminar.
Approximately 110 students from the Departments of Biochemistry and Biotechnology and Pharmacy participated in the programme. During the interactive question-and-answer session, students raised various questions regarding career preparation, professional development, and career planning in the pharmaceutical industry. The keynote speaker responded to their questions and shared valuable guidance based on his practical experience in the industry.
The organizers stated that seminars of this nature play an important role in helping students acquire professional knowledge and skills alongside their academic education. The programme encouraged students to become more confident, informed, and better prepared for their future careers in the pharmaceutical industry.
